It's probaby popup/popunder traffic. The sort of thing people don't even look at before they close. I'd save your money personally it'll just drain your bandwidth. Here's some suggestions, not quick and easy but they're the best way to go, Link exchanges with other sites SEO your site and better optimise it for the search engines Look for toplists on your subject, these can sometimes be good a getting an inital trffic boost with no capital investment. Google PPC - Adwords is an option, though it can be expensive Paid advertising on high traffic websites, again can be expensive What kind of budget do you have?
